Jack Friedman - Private First Class. Love of family, understanding, patience, and contentment were the mainstay of Jack's life. Jack was born in Newark, New Jersey, October 8, 1924 to Deborah and Nathan Friedman. He attended elementary school in Newark, graduating from Weequahic High at age 17. Jack was inducted into the United States Army and assigned to the 294th Engineers Company "A" Combat Battalion. Jack served in Normandy, at the Battle of the Bulge, in Northern France, the Ardennes and in Central Europe. He drove trucks and jeeps carrying military equipment and personnel convoys under combat conditions at night, during blackouts, over all types of rough terrain, in addition to servicing vehicles enroute. In December of 1947, Jack married his Joan; they met through wartime correspondence. Their special joy was their lovely daughter Nancy, born in 1955. They took further delight in being loving grandparents to their grandson Jared, born in 1985. Jack died at home after a long illness, December 14, 2007. His memory will live forever.
